Types of Powders Used in Industrial Settings

Different industries use a variety of powders, and each has unique handling requirements. For example, metals, ceramics, plastics, and pharmaceuticals each present distinct challenges. Metals may require strict environmental controls to prevent contamination, while pharmaceuticals need precise handling to maintain quality. Understanding the properties of the powder being handled is crucial for selecting the right equipment and methods to ensure efficiency and safety.

Challenges in Powder Handling

Handling powders poses a number of challenges. Effective containment is needed to minimize dust exposure, and achieving uniform mixing can be difficult without the right tools. Some powders flow more easily than others, and managing these variations can complicate processes. Accurate measurements are also critical to avoid material wastage or product inconsistency. Specialized equipment is essential to overcome these challenges while maintaining high safety standards.

Essential Safety Features to Look For

When choosing powder handling equipment, safety should be a key consideration. Look for tools with explosion venting, dust containment, and emergency shut-off options. Equipment should also be designed to prevent electrostatic discharge, which can be dangerous in powder handling. By selecting machinery with these features, businesses can reduce the likelihood of accidents and ensure a safer workspace.
